Ladies, if the thought of showing up at a party or a picnic with a box of wine seems a little gauche, there's now a product for you: Vernissage's "bag-in-a-bag" of wine. It's boxed wine, shaped like a handbag. Elliot Stern, CEO of Squish Wines, is in charge of importing the bags, which originate in Sweden, into the U.S. He says it's a "whole new concept of design" meant to appeal to a classy lady heading out to lunch with the girls or dinner with her significant other. More than half of female drinkers chose wine over other alcoholic beverages, according to a recent Gallup poll, so there's reason to think this might appeal to a few women out there. The idea for the wine purse originated a few years back in Sweden. Alternative wine packaging has been surging across Scandinavia, and luxury wine expert Takis Soldatos took notice, Stern says. Soldatos then paired up with the bag designer, Sofia Bloomberg, and came up with the Vernissage brand. Since its Swedish debut in 2010, the wine-in-a-purse has launched in China, Japan and several other countries in Europe.
Stores in the U.S. will start seeing these bags of wine in the next few weeks. But since wine consumption continues to steadily climb, what took the purse so long to make its voyage here? The answer may lie within the stigma of boxed wine, which suffers a reputation for being cheap and generally lousy. The bag-in-box technology forces the wine out of the tap while only allowing in a minimal amount of oxygen. Hence, it keeps longer — even up to a few weeks. Oenophiles should be happy to know that Vernissage is pumping French wine from Vin de Pays d'Oc into its airtight bags. An administrator at the school called a resource officer, and Richards-Gartee was transported to the nurse's office in a wheelchair before paramedics arrived to take her to the hospital, according to WIS-TV. Authorities said the woman had a box of wine concealed in her purse. "She had a box of wine in her bag that was opened, and students said she was consuming the wine during class," the Lexington County Sheriff's Department wrote in a report. Richards-Gartee was arrested and charged with disorderly conduct. The Lexington School District released a statement on the incident Monday morning. "On Friday, March 10, 2017, it was reported to the Administration of Brookland-Cayce School that a substitute teacher was behaving erratically and appeared to be under the influence of alcohol. This substitute is not an employee of the District, but works for Kelly Services. Kelly contracts with the District to provide substitute teachers. "The Administration responded immediately, removing the substitute from the classroom and sending her to the School Resource Officer.
The District has been advised that law enforcement has filed criminal charges against the Kelly employee."
